OpenClaw Release Check

Checks for new OpenClaw releases from GitHub and notifies once per version (no spam).

Installation

clawhub install clawdbot-release-check

Quick Setup (cron)

# Add daily update check at 9am, notify via Telegram
{baseDir}/scripts/setup.sh --telegram YOUR_TELEGRAM_ID

# Custom hour
{baseDir}/scripts/setup.sh --hour 8 --telegram YOUR_TELEGRAM_ID

# Remove cron job
{baseDir}/scripts/setup.sh --uninstall

After setup, restart gateway:

openclaw gateway restart

Manual Usage

{baseDir}/scripts/check.sh
{baseDir}/scripts/check.sh --status
{baseDir}/scripts/check.sh --force
{baseDir}/scripts/check.sh --all-highlights
{baseDir}/scripts/check.sh --reset
{baseDir}/scripts/check.sh --help

Files

  • State: ~/.openclaw/clawdbot-release-check-state.json
  • Cache: ~/.openclaw/clawdbot-release-check-cache.json

Configuration

Environment variables:

  • OPENCLAW_DIR — path to OpenClaw source/install
  • CACHE_MAX_AGE_HOURS — cache TTL in hours (default: 24)
